Ramp replacement services involve removing and installing new ramps to ensure safe and reliable access to properties. Over time, existing ramps can become worn, cracked, or unstable, posing potential hazards for residents and visitors. Professional contractors assess the condition of existing ramps and determine whether replacement is necessary to maintain safety and functionality. The process typically includes removing the old structure, preparing the site, and installing a new ramp that meets the specific needs of the property and its users.

This service helps resolve common problems such as structural deterioration, instability, or non-compliance with current accessibility standards. A damaged or poorly maintained ramp can lead to accidents or difficulty entering and exiting a home, especially for those with mobility challenges. Replacing an aging ramp can significantly improve safety, accessibility, and convenience. It also helps prevent future issues that may require more extensive repairs or even complete removal if the existing structure becomes unsafe or unusable.

The overview below groups typical Ramp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Brentwood,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- minor ramp replacements or repairs typ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for straightforward repairs or partial replacements.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this range, depending on materials and scope.

Standard Replacement - replacing an entire ramp often cost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most local contractors handle these projects within this range, depending on the size and materials used. Some projects may go higher if additional modifications are needed.

Custom or Complex Projects - custom ramps or those requiring specialized features can range from $3,500 to $7,000 or more. These projects are less common and usually involve unique design elements or challenging site conditions, which can increase costs.

Full Accessibility Overhaul - comprehensive ramp installations or major accessibility upgrades typically cost $5,000 and above. Such projects are less frequent and depend heavily on the scope, materials, and site-specific requ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in replacing a ramp? Local contractors typically assess the existing structure, remove the old ramp, and install a new one that meets safety and accessibility standards.

Are there different types of ramps for replacement? Yes, service providers can install various types of ramps, such as wood, metal, or composite, depending on the property and needs.
